How often it hails in Sharp County

NOAA's Storm Prediction Center has logged 24 separate hail days here since 2010 -- 1.4 a year over 17 years of record. They carry 34 reports in total: most hail days here are logged from a single spot. 4 of those 17 years produced none at all. The busiest single year was 2011, with 4 hail days. The last five years track the long-run rate, with 7 days since 2022.

Most hail here stays under 2 inches: only 2 of the 24 days on record passed it, 8%, the last on 2025-03-30. Those big days do not follow the county's usual calendar: most of them fall in March, not May. 7 of the 24 days reached golf-ball size, 1.75 inches or bigger.

When it hails in Sharp County

The season runs March through June: 20 of the 24 hail days on record fall in those 4 months (83%). May is the single busiest month, with 9 of them (38%). That peak sits inside the window rather than at either end. Hail has also been reported in July, August and September, outside that window. Reports span 7 of the 12 calendar months; the other 5 have never produced one.

How to read the Sharp County map

The colored swath is NOAA's MRMS radar estimate of the largest hail per ~1 km cell; the dots are SPC ground reports. Yellow is about an inch, red 1.5 to 2″, purple 2″ and up (hail size vs roof damage). On this county's worst day the reports reached 3 inches, which is the purple band.
